Sagittal and coronal imaging of the temporomandibular joints was performed. Imaging was performed in closed-mouth and open-mouth positioning. 

On the left in closed-mouth positioning anterior displacement of the temporomandibular joint meniscus is observed. Recapture occurs during mouth opening. On the right the temporomandibular joint meniscus appears normal in location. No osseous erosion is identified.

  • On the left in closed-mouth positioning anterior displacement of the temporomandibular joint meniscus is observed with recapture during mouth opening. 
  • On the right in closed- and open-mouth positioning the right temporomandibular joint meniscus is normal in location.
